4 Center of a polygon – the center of its circumscribed circle.
Radius of a polygon – the radius of its circumscribed circle, or the distance from the center to a vertex. Apothem of a polygon – distance from the center to any side of the polygon.

5 The area of a regular n-gon with side length
s is half the product of the apothem a and the perimeter P.

6 Find another way to find the area of the regular hexagon shown.
Find the area of one of the triangles and multiply by six.

16 You are decorating the top of a table by covering it with small ceramic tiles. The table top is a regular octagon with 15 inch sides and a radius of about 19.6 inches. What is the area? Find the perimeter P of the table top. An octagon has 8 sides, so P = 8(15) = 120 inches. Find the apothem a. The apothem is height RS of ∆PQR. Because ∆PQR is isosceles, altitude RS bisects QP . So, QS = (QP) = (15) = 7.5 inches. 1 2 To find RS, use the Pythagorean Theorem for ∆ RQS. Apply the formula. A≈ in²
